BREEDING BIOLOGY OF THE BARN SWALLOW (HIRUNDO RUSTICA) IN NORTHEAST TEXAS WITH TEMPORAL AND GEOGRAPHIC COMPARISONS TO OTHER NORTH AMERICAN STUDIES

摘要

The reproductive output of American barn swallows (Hirundo Fustica ervthrogaster) was studied over a five year period at a colony in northeast Texas. Clutch size, hatching success, nestling success, and nesting success were all found to vary significantly among years suggesting that the swallows were influenced by annual changes in environmental conditions. However, the observed annual variations in clutch size, hatching success, and nesting success were well within the range observed among 14 other studies in North America. The greatest sources of mortality were hatch failure, followed by infanticide and ectoparasites. These sources of mortality were also common in other studies. Despite the wide geographic range of barn swallows in North America, there were no latitudinal trends in clutch size, hatching success, or nesting success. Lastly, in the 44 years spanned by the analysis, there was no evidence of changes in reproductive output, suggesting that American barn swallows have not yet been obviously impacted by global climate change.
